www.pudn.com > 2007419349385.rar > fangchan.java


import java.applet.*;
import java.awt.*;
import java.awt.event.*;

public class fangchan extends Applet implements ItemListener{

   CheckboxGroup cbg=new CheckboxGroup( );
   CheckboxGroup ckg=new CheckboxGroup( );
   CheckboxGroup chg=new CheckboxGroup( );
   Checkbox cx1=new Checkbox("查询1",cbg,false),
	    cx2=new Checkbox("查询2",cbg,false),
	    cx3=new Checkbox("查询1",ckg,false),
	    cx4=new Checkbox("查询2",ckg,false),
	    cx5=new Checkbox("房产信息",chg,false),
	    cx6=new Checkbox("住房信息",chg,false);
   Button b1=new Button("确定");
   Button b2=new Button("返回 ");
   Label lb1=new Label("房产名称:"),
	 lb2=new Label("房产编号:"),
	 lb3=new Label("门牌号:"),
	 lb4=new Label("户主姓名:"); 
   TextField tf1=new TextField(10), 
	     tf2=new TextField(10),
	     tf3=new TextField(10), 
	     tf4=new TextField(10);
    
    public void init( )
    {
	setBackground(Color.pink);
	
	setLayout(new FlowLayout(FlowLayout.LEFT,80,10));
	Panel p1=new Panel( ),
	      p2=new Panel( ),
	      p3=new Panel( ),
	      p4=new Panel( ),
	      p5=new Panel( );
	cx5.setFont(new  Font("CHINESE_GB2312",Font.BOLD,60));      
	add(cx5);
	cx5.addItemListener(this);
	
	p1.add(cx1);
	cx1.addItemListener(this);
	
	p1.add(lb1);
	p1.add(tf1);
	add(p1);
	
	p2.add(cx2);
	cx2.addItemListener(this);
	
	p2.add(lb2);
	p2.add(tf2);
	add(p2);
	cx6.setFont(new  Font("CHINESE_GB2312",Font.BOLD,60));
	add(cx6);
	cx6.addItemListener(this);
	
	p3.add(cx3);
	cx3.addItemListener(this);
	p3.add(lb3);
	p3.add(tf3);
	add(p3);
	p4.add(cx4);
	cx4.addItemListener(this);
	p4.add(lb4);
	p4.add(tf4);
	add(p4);
	p5.setLayout(new FlowLayout(FlowLayout.CENTER,80,80));
	p5.add(b1);
	b1.invalidate( );
	b1.setBackground(Color.lightGray);
	p5.add(b2);
	b2.setBackground(Color.yellow);
	b2.addActionListener(new MyListener( ));
	add(p5);
    }
    public void itemStateChanged(ItemEvent e)
    {
	b1.setBackground(Color.yellow);
	b1.addActionListener(new MyListener( ));
    }
   
    class MyListener implements ActionListener
    {
	public void actionPerformed(ActionEvent ae)
	{
	   if(ae.getSource( )==b1)
	   {
	       
	   } 
	}
    }
    
}